SANTA FE PLAINS DIVISION/Middleton SEPTA for a truly colorful paradeJUST ARRIVED IN STOCK AND NOW SHIPPING This informative book details the history of Santa Fe's Plains Division, which stretched from Waynoka, Oklahoma, west through Amarillo, Texas, to Clovis, New Mexico, plus six branch lines: Borger, Buffalo, Clinton, Dumas, Shattuck, and Skellytown. The book covers each station, including its history, track layouts (at many locations), maps, and hundreds of photos. List price $85. 00, 352 pages, color and b&w
